Wideband High-Gain Dual-Polarized Array Antenna With Bottom-Coupled Feeding Structure

摘要

A 32 × 32 dual-polarized high-gain high-efficiency antennaarray with an enhanced wide operating band applied in remote telemetrysystems is proposed. The basic element is composed of a cavity withstepped ridges and a bottom coupling feeding balun. By improving theprofile of the stepped ridge, wideband radiation and miniaturization arerealized. The balun is designed to coupling feed in a wideband andmakes the elements easy to mass integrate with the feeding network.Compact air-filled stripline networks (AFSNs) are used to feed the smallsize antenna elements and have the characteristics of low transmissionloss. The AFSN is finally fed by a double-layer ridge waveguide network(RWN). The complete array integrates the wideband miniaturized ele-ments and the feeding networks, achieving an operating band of 57.1%.An array prototype is designed and fabricated. The measured resultsshow that the operating bandwidth ranges from 10 to 18 GHz. Themeasured gain varies from 33.4 to 38.2 dBi. All physical apertures of thearray are radiation apertures, and the antenna efficiency reaches 57%,which proves that the proposed antenna effectively widens the bandwidthof the high-efficiency feeding network integrated array.
